Output 8380a0761684546c1ffe83ecedc3fc20ca76b6cc9376efb761c25322cc10f542:3

value
353581161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d41c38c6b35509f3d1ae7aeadc9301aa7c2f950 OP_EQUALVERIFY OP_CHECKSIG
address
1MAu7kNKYRLSdSihWSMS2gzjYHdivLHkqJ
transaction
8380a0761684546c1ffe83ecedc3fc20ca76b6cc9376efb761c25322cc10f542
spent
true